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of the Pad: Larger pads require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Thickness of the Pad: Thicker pads require more cement, which can raise expenses.
- Type of Cement: Different types of cement (standard, high-strength, quick-setting) have varying prices.
- Site Preparation: Costs can increase if the site needs extensive clearing or leveling.
- Reinforcement Materials: Using rebar or wire mesh for added strength can add to the costs.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ates in Broken Arrow, OK, can vary based on the complexity and duration of the project.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the total c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Broken Arrow, OK) |
---|---|
Site Preparation | $500 - $1,500 |
Standard Cement Pad (10x10 ft) | $1,200 - $1,800 |
High-Strength Cement Pad | $1,500 - $2,200 |
Reinforcement (Rebar/Wire Mesh) | $200 - $400 |
Labor per Hour | $50 - $75 |
Permit Fees | $100 - $250 |
